Biography

the Director of Undergraduate Sport Programmes and a Senior Lecturer in Sport Rehabilitation at the London Sport Institute, Middlesex University. My work centres on programme development, quality enhancement, and student progression across our sport portfolio. I also serve as an experienced external examiner for sport science and sport rehabilitation programmes and provide consultancy on curriculum design within further education vocational qualifications.

Within the BSc Sport and Exercise Rehabilitation programme, I specialise in end stage rehabilitation and return to play. Over the past 15 years, I have taught extensively across the sport science spectrum at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els, with particular expertise in rehabilitation, strength and conditioning, and applied performance.

I hold degrees in Sports Rehabilitation and Strength & Conditioning, providing a balanced foundation between injury management and performance enhancement.

My research interests include various aspects of road cycling performance, and I am currently pursuing a PhD investigating the biomechanics and motor learning characteristics of footwork techniques in elite épée fencing.

Beyond academia, I work as a consultant in strength and conditioning, supporting athletes from a wide range of sports and performance levels, including Olympic-level performers. I currently consult for the Football Association and previously the British Military Special Forces and British Fencing athletes.
